Network play in Command & Conquer: Red Alert 2
Hello, I have installed C&C: Red Alert 2 in Ubuntu. Now I want to play in a network. I have already put the wsock32.dll [1] into the game directory and have set up an overwrite rule for wsock32 in winecfg. It should replace the IPX protocol with UDP protocol.
